Tourists flock to Da Lat for holidays, National Highway 20 is congested at many times

Phúc Khánh |

Lam Dong - During the April 30th and May 1st holidays, tourists flocking to Da Lat increased sharply, causing National Highway 20 to be congested and jammed at many times.

Recorded on the morning of May 1st, most tourist areas and attractions in Da Lat were packed with people and tourists coming to have fun and holidays.

On the morning of April 30, records showed that the number of vehicles from southern provinces and cities poured into Da Lat to relax and have fun during the 4-day holiday.

Phương tiện nói đuôi nhau trên Quốc lộ 20 theo hướng TP Hồ Chí Minh đi Đà Lạt, đoạn qua xã Gia Hiệp
Vehicles connecting on National Highway 20 in the direction of Ho Chi Minh City to Da Lat, section through Gia Hiep commune. Photo: Phuc Khanh

On National Highway 20, in the direction from Ho Chi Minh City to Da Lat, vehicles line up moving slowly, with an average speed of only about 40 - 50km/h.

In particular, the section from Gia Hiep commune to Duc Trong commune area, about 40km long, often experiences congestion, at times localized congestion due to increased traffic volume.

Tourists flock to Da Lat for holidays, causing traffic congestion on National Highway 20 at many times. Video: Phuc Khanh

The cause was determined to be that National Highway 20 in this area is further connected to National Highway 28B and National Highway 28.

Meanwhile, National Highway 28B has just been upgraded, so people and tourists choose to move from the direction of the Dau Giay - Phan Thiet expressway to Da Lat.

When arriving at Ninh Gia commune area, vehicles entering National Highway 20 caused traffic overload.

Meanwhile, Mr. Nguyen Truong Giang (traveler from Dong Nai) said that the temporary closure of Lien Khuong Airport caused most tourists to travel by road, putting great pressure on traffic infrastructure.

Giao thông ngay đỉnh đèo Prenn - cửa ngõ vào Đà Lạt ngày càng đông đúc phương tiện. Ảnh: Phúc Khánh
Traffic right at the top of Prenn Pass - the gateway to Da Lat is increasingly crowded with vehicles. Photo: Phuc Khanh

Lieutenant Colonel Nguyen Van Tiep - Head of the Traffic Police Department of Lam Dong Provincial Police said that the unit has mobilized 100% of its personnel, organized patrols and controls on national highways.

Lực lượng cảnh sát giao thông Công an Lâm Đồng điều tiết, phân luồng bảo đảm an toàn giao thông trên Quốc lộ 20. Ảnh: Phúc Khánh
Lam Dong Provincial Police Traffic Police force regulates and diverts traffic to ensure traffic safety on National Highway 20. Photo: Phuc Khanh

The unit also arranges 24/24h checkpoints at hotspots to ensure safety, traffic regulation, and serve people and tourists during the holidays.
